HEALTH DANGERS FROM ASBESTOS

You do not need to fret unnecessarily about asbestos if it's in your property and left untouched. Asbestos can unleash small particles into the atmosphere only when abraded, cut or damaged. Asbestosis is the disease that's caused by asbestos particles entering into the lungs and getting trapped. Lung cancer consultants have also identified asbestos particles to be a contributary cause in this horrible disease.

Asbestosis has no known cure, and the damage to the lungs caused by asbestos fibres is irreversible.

Symptoms for asbestosis could include:

  • Wheezing
  • Acute Shortness of Breath
  • Extreme Fatigue
  • Chronic Cough
  • Pain in the Shoulder or Chest

You must seek medical advice if you believe you have been in contact with asbestos over a long period of time and you've developed symptoms from those mentioned above.

WHAT YOU NEED TO CONSIDER WHEN YOU'RE DEALING WITH ASBESTOS

Asbestos was banned from being used in 1999 in the British Isles, although it hadn't been very widely used from 1985 onwards. If your property was constructed in this time period you should be aware of the possibilities of finding asbestos during restoration work. It was used in items such as boiler insulation, ceiling tiles and pipe lagging and was also applied in spray form as an excellent insulation and fire proofing material.

Discovering asbestos in your Blackwood property doesn't necessarily constitute an immediate danger. It is only when asbestos materials are damaged or interfered with that they can become dangerous to health. If it is possible to employ effective management measures to make sure that the asbestos isn't damaged or disturbed in any way, it may be better to leave it in place. If you have any doubts or would like to know about safe techniques for dealing with asbestos in your property you'll want to contact an experienced asbestos removal contractor in Blackwood for guidance and advice.

There are varying amounts of health risk associated with the range of asbestos products that could be identified in older properties. Asbestos cement sheets and roofing panels are low risk materials, while asbestos insulation boards, pipe lagging and loose fill insulation are all classed as high risk. Regardless of the risks associated with asbestos, an accredited asbestos removal company in Blackwood can safely establish, remove and get rid of any harmful materials that are discovered in your property or home.

If there's a requirement for certified asbestos removal work to be performed then the contractor must inform the HSE or the local authority, subject to the sort of property and what it's used for. The Control of Asbestos Regulations 2012 are the guidelines that your chosen asbestos removal company must abide by in order to safeguard work areas and people from asbestos particles and fibre.

If you don't hold a certified Health & Safety Executive asbestos license you can be prosecuted if you carry out any asbestos removal work which calls for a licensed person to complete the process.

ASBESTOS DISPOSAL Blackwood

It is regarded as hazardous waste, once any asbestos product has been stripped away from your home in Blackwood. It's critical that any asbestos hazardous waste is disposed of in the proper manner, following the stated guidelines from your local authorities. A licensed asbestos removal company will be aware of the mandatory laws and guidelines set out by the local authority and the HSE for the disposal of the hazardous asbestos related waste.

The Carriage of Dangerous Goods Act 2009 (CDG 2009) covers the disposal of asbestos material if it is damaged or is in the form of loose fibres. For safe and secure transportation of these dangerous asbestos materials, a waste carrier's license is necessary and the asbestos waste can only be processed in a government recognised hazardous waste facility. To put your mind at rest the employment of a certified Blackwood asbestos removal firm will give them the obligation to follow all rules and legislation, including the safe-keeping and storage of all disposal records for three years, at the least just in case it is required for reference afterwards.

PHASES OF WORK

You should verify any supposed instances of asbestos in your Blackwood property or home before you commence any debris removal. Only a licensed asbestos surveyor or contractor can legitimately determine asbestos and the strategies needed for removing and disposing of it. You may possibly decide not to complete an asbestos inspection on your home, but if it was constructed between the years 1945 and 1999, you must expect that there is in fact asbestos present and conform to all of the health and safety precautions.

All sampling, inspections and testing has to be undertaken by a licensed asbestos surveyor who is not affiliated with your chosen asbestos removal specialist.

The local authority or HSE must be notified at least fourteen days before any asbestos removal work begins, that calls for an authorised firm to complete the work. All legal documentation and necessary papers will be supplied by the asbestos removal specialist and will include: 1. A work declaration expressing the legal guidelines that must be observed. 2. A clear method for sample testing and also clearing up when the work is completed. 3. All relating training certificates for personnel in addition to all company certifications covering hazardous waste disposal, work licenses, risk assessments and any other papers required by law. 4. A Certificate of Reoccupation from the appropriate authorities after the four stages of clearances has been finished.

All appropriate health & safety measures for the personnel, including personal protective equipment (PPE), will be provided by the asbestos removal contractor and they will make sure all dangerous waste is properly removed to a licensed disposal site.

PROFESSIONAL ASSOCIATIONS, QUALIFICATIONS and AFFILIATIONS

Before you choose an asbestos removal firm in the Blackwood area, confirm their affiliation and membership of professional associations within the asbestos field.

ATaC - The Asbestos Testing and Consultancy Association (ATaC) is the de-facto professional organisation for testing laboratories, surveyors and analysts, dealing with all substances believed to contain asbestos. ATaC is an accredited UKAS associate and offers recognition for its membership in this specialist arena.

ARCA - The Asbestos Removal Contractors Association, represents professional businesses and individuals working within the asbestos removal trade. By offering training, guidance and support to their members, ARCA is focused on the promotion of professionalism and safe working practices within the asbestos removal and disposal trade.

UKATA - The UK Asbestos Training Association (UKATA), is a nonprofit agency which provides the finest quality training and education for the all those working within the asbestos industry. From homeowners to large companies, it provides instantly recognisable certifications that can be checked and verified by means of their online portal.

Asbestos Testing

ALTTEXT

Asbestos sampling or testing involves the assessment of suspicious materials to establish whether they contain any asbestos or not. If you have a material suspected of containing asbestos in your home or business premises in Blackwood, samples have to be taken and sent to be analysed. Things like sprayed coatings, sealants, insulation board, Artex, roof tiles, pipe coverings and shed roofs, are amongst the most common asbestos containing materials (ACMs) in Blackwood buildings. Any Blackwood property that's undergoing major restorations, and was constructed before the year 2000 must be tested for ACMs before work can commence.

All assessments of ACMs must be undertaken by a UKAS approved laboratory (ISO 17025), in keeping with the Control of Asbestos Regulations 2012. It's neither reliable nor advisable to depend on the asbestos testing kits that you might discover advertised on the net. Make sure you use the professionals for your asbestos sampling and testing needs - keep on the safe side, even if the cost is a little higher.

Asbestos Air Monitoring Blackwood

To ensure the safety of air quality in environments that could potentially be contaminated with airborne asbestos fibres, an exhaustive procedure known as asbestos air monitoring is employed. The methodical sampling and analysis of the air for the presence of these harmful fibres is the process involved. The quantity of airborne asbestos fibres is to be measured and assessed to determine whether they pose a threat to the health of employees, residents or occupants.

Air monitoring is performed using specialist equipment by competent asbestos professionals. Areas where asbestos removal or disturbance is taking place have air sampling devices strategically placed in them. Over a set period, these devices collect air samples, which are then analysed in certified laboratories to determine the concentration and types of asbestos fibres present.

Asbestos air monitoring cannot be overstated in its importance, serving several crucial purposes:

  1. Risk Assessment: Asbestos air monitoring helps to determine the level of asbestos exposure risk during activities such as asbestos renovation, removal or maintenance, which is essential for safety. This enables informed decisions to be made about the need for protective measures.
  2. Regulatory Compliance: Strict asbestos management regulations are in place in many countries, including the United Kingdom, and asbestos air monitoring helps to ensure that this legislation are met and that safety measures are documented.
  3. Worker Safety: Air monitoring provides real-time data on the effectiveness of containment measures and the need for personal protective equipment for individuals involved in asbestos-related work, such as asbestos removal contractors, construction workers, and maintenance staff.
